THE ENEMY

Where are they from? Norman, Oklahoma

Series History:

  • Oklahoma has won the last three meetings in the series to take a 13-9 advantage in series play.
  • In Norman on Jan. 2 this year, WVU erased an 18-point second half deficit but OU prevailed, 75-71. The Sooners have won four of the last five meetings in the series, but WVU has won five of the last nine.
  • The Mountaineers are 4-4 against Oklahoma in the WVU Coliseum. Last year, the Sooners came away with a 73-62 victory on Feb. 29, 2020.

PREDICTION THAT WILL BE WRONG

First of all, I just want to say that it should be criminal to have the premier game in the Big 12 and maybe of the entire day behind a paywall. With that said, onto the prediction...

The last time these two teams played, we saw West Virginia explode in the second half for 51 points and still come up short to the Sooners. That’s not going to be the case today. As I said in my Texas Tech prediction on Tuesday, this team is really hitting their stride at the perfect time. It wouldn’t surprise me if this one turns into a double-digit win for the Mountaineers, but I’ll hedge my bet a bit.

West Virginia leads for all but a handful of minutes today. McBride and Culver look stellar once again, but it’s Jalen Bridges that will be the next Mountaineer to turn in a career high performance.

West Virginia 78, Oklahoma 73
